公司概述

Dauch Corporation engages in the design, engineering, and manufacturing of driveline and metal forming technologies specifically tailored to support electric, hybrid, and internal combustion vehicle platforms. The company operates within the Consumer Cyclical sector and functions as a key player in the Auto Parts industry, providing essential components that facilitate vehicle mobility and performance. As a significant entity in the automotive supply chain, Dauch employs approximately 19,000 individuals across its operations, reflecting a substantial human capital footprint in the manufacturing sector. The company's market capitalization stands at $2.12 billion, while its Trailing Twelve Months (TTM) revenue reaches $5.83 billion, indicating a large-scale operational presence that serves a broad range of automotive clients. These valuation and revenue metrics suggest that Dauch holds a considerable position in the market, leveraging its dual-segment structure of Driveline and Metal Forming to address diverse technological demands in the evolving automotive landscape.

财务健康

The company reported a Trailing Twelve Months revenue of $5.83 billion with a corresponding Net Income of $40.10 million and an EBITDA of $709.40 million, highlighting a significant divergence between top-line sales and bottom-line profitability. This substantial gap between revenue and net income reveals a cost structure where operational expenses, including cost of goods sold and general administrative costs, consume a large portion of gross revenue before reaching net earnings. Despite the modest Net Income, the company generated Free Cash Flow of $302.82 million, which provides a critical buffer for financial flexibility, allowing for capital expenditures, debt servicing, or potential strategic acquisitions without relying solely on external financing. The company maintains a Gross Margin of 12.3%, an Operating Margin of 4.5%, and a Profit Margin of 0.7%, indicating that while the business scales efficiently, profitability is heavily dependent on volume and cost control rather than high-margin products. On the balance sheet, Dauch holds $714.10 million in cash against total debt of $2.74 billion, resulting in a Debt to Equity ratio of 381.24%, which characterizes the firm as highly leveraged rather than conservative. Although the high leverage is noted, the Current Ratio of 1.77 suggests adequate short-term liquidity to cover immediate obligations with current assets. Furthermore, the Return on Equity of 6.3% and Return on Assets of 3.0% demonstrate that management effectiveness is moderate, with equity generation being the primary driver of returns given the asset-heavy nature of the auto parts manufacturing business.

关于Dauch Corporation

Dauch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, designs, engineers, and manufactures driveline and metal forming technologies that supports electric, hybrid, and internal combustion vehicles. It operates through two segments, Driveline and Metal Forming segments. The Driveline segment offers front and rear axles, driveshafts, differential assemblies, clutch modules, balance shaft systems, disconnecting driveline technology, and electric and hybrid driveline products and systems for light trucks, sport utility vehicles, crossover vehicles, passenger cars, and commercial vehicles. The Metal Forming segment provides range of products, such as engine, transmission, driveline, and safety-critical components for traditional internal combustion engine and electric vehicle architectures, including light vehicles, commercial vehicles, and off-highway vehicles, as well as products for industrial markets. It operates in North America, Asia, Europe, and South America. The company was formerly known as American Axle & Manufacturing Holdings, Inc. and changed its name to Dauch Corporation in January 2026. Dauch Corporation was founded in 1994 and is headquartered in Detroit, Michigan.
